eurythermic

/ˌjʊrɪˈθɜrmɪk/
adjective
  1. Able to tolerate a wide range of temperatures; adapted to live in environments with varying temperatures.
    • Eurythermic animals like the common carp can survive in both warm and cold waters.
    • The eurythermic nature of certain bacteria allows them to live in hot springs and frozen tundra alike.
    • Many eurythermic plants thrive in deserts where daytime heat gives way to chilly nights.
